If you have a goal funnel set up in Analytics I have found that on many occasions despite a page being the 'next step' Analytics records it as an a exit to another page.

What I mean by this is say a there are two users in the basket then two (100%) proceed to sign in then 2 (100%) proceed to Delivery then 1 (50%) proceeds to Billing (url/checkout/billing.aspx) while the other visitor appears to have left (indicated by red arrow on right hand side of flow diagram) but the visitor goes to the same url/checkout/billing.aspx page?

I can't explain this other than Analytics counting a refreshed page or something, but then I assume that the numbers used here are unique page views which would discount this?
